Lemon Meringue Pie Cookies

Lemon Meringue Pie Cookies are a delightful fusion of vibrant lemon flavor and fluffy meringue, all in a cute cookie form. These treats capture the essence of summer, offering a perfect balance of tartness and sweetness. Easy to prepare and visually stunning, they’re ideal for gatherings or a cozy afternoon snack. Whether enjoyed with friends or savored solo, these cookies promise to brighten your day.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 3/4 cup granulated sugar
  • Zest of 1 lemon
  • 1/4 cup fresh lemon juice
  • 2 large egg whites
  • 1/2 cup powdered sugar

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Line two baking sheets with parchment paper.
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ine flour, granulated sugar, lemon zest, and lemon juice until smooth.
  3. Scoop tablespoon-sized portions onto prepared sheets. Bake for 12-15 minutes until lightly golden.
  4. While cooling, whip egg whites in a clean bowl until soft peaks form. Gradually add powdered sugar until stiff peaks form.
  5. Top cooled cookies with meringue and broil for 1-2 minutes until toasted.
